ADD A LINER
Go for the stretch of a knit (not woven) sleeping bag liner. There’s non-restrictive comfort and increased warmth to consider, but also your gear triage upon return; just wash it in the same load as any base layers.
Sea To Summit’s Reactor knits Thermolite hollow-core fibers into a soft mummy shape that’s lighter and more compact than fleece, stretching up to almost twice its normal width and adding up to 14 degrees F of insulation (or the Reactor Xtreme for those looking for a bigger thermal boost up to 25°F).
USE A MAT WITHOUT WORRY
Most inflatable-pad sleepers (especially backpackers), fear punctures when most failures occur from the inside. Invest in a well-built mat with RF-welded seams. And don’t overlook mat stability. Mats with big tubes will wobble as you move; extra thickness doesn’t always mean stability.
